Week 9 TV Ratings and Analysis; How the Sitcoms Did

2016-17 Week 9 TV Ratings (first four nights Mon-Thu): 

Households: #1. NBC 5.45/9 rating/share (+17% in rating from first four nights week 8); #2. CBS  5.23/9 (+14%); #3. ABC 4.15/7 (-8%); #4. Fox 2.47/4 (-2%); #5. The CW 1.06/2 (+19%).
Total Viewers: #1. NBC 8.804 million (+15% from first four nights week 8); #2. CBS 8.234 million (+12%); #3. ABC 6.413 million (-10%); #4. Fox 3.938 million (-3%); #5. The CW 1.697 million (+19%).
Adults 18-49: #1. NBC 2.26/8 rating/share (+8% in rating from first four nights week 8); #2. ABC 1.48/5 (-14%); #3. CBS 1.41/5 (-16%); #4. Fox 1.25/4 (even); #5. The CW 0.60/2 (+28%)

We have previous week's final ratings, Week 8 (11/7/16-11/13/16, LIVE+SD). NBC won the week in A18-49, boosted by SNF, and did a 2.43 rating.  Fox was #2 with a 1.78 rating powered by an NFL overrun. CBS was #3 with a 1.49 rating, while ABC did a 1.45 rating.  Among total viewers, NBC was #1 with 8.439 million, with CBS #2 at 8.008 million.  ABC was #3 with 6.012 million and Fox at #4 with 5.478 million.

For season to-date (9/19/16-11/17/16, LIVE+SD), NBC is back now #1 in A18-49 with a 2.14 rating, followed by Fox at #2 with a 2.13 rating, which is heavily inflated by a high 7-game World Series. CBS is  #3 with a 1.73 rating and ABC at #4 with a 1.40 rating. Among total viewers it is CBS #1 at 9.016 million, followed by NBC at #2 with 7.791 million, World Series boosted Fox still at #3 with 6.995 million and ABC at #4 with 5.868 million.
